Safety test for Q fever vaccine.

Viable Coxiella burnetii are usually demonstrated in the laboratory by infecting either guinea pigs or embryonated eggs. Guinea pig infection is manifested by a febrile illness and the development of specific complement-fixing antibodies after intraperitoneal injection of the fluid under examination (Smadel et al., 1948). Q fever.

Q fever is a zoonosis with many manifestations. The most common clinical presentation is an influenza-like illness with varying degrees of pneumonia and hepatitis. Although acute disease is usually self-limiting, people do occasionally die from this condition. Endocarditis is the most frequent chronic presentation.
